Hyderabad, India’s Convention Capital has got yet another accolade with National Geographic Traveller Magazine (the annual guide of travel industry) rating Hyderabad as the second best place in the world that one should see in 2015. Hyderabad offers an interesting combination for both MICE and leisure travellers who can enjoy the world class infrastructure and experience warm hospitality & culture. The city has a princely legacy of the Nizams heritage with a variety of tourist attractions like Charminar, Qutub Shahi Tombs, State Art Gallery, Historic Parks, India’s largest stone Buddha statue, and many more. The boom in IT and Pharmaceutical sector has changed Hyderabad into a fast developing business centre. The city offers the best international connectivity and facilities and has grown into a world class Meetings, Incentives, Conventions and Exhibitions destination. Hyderabad International Convention Centre (HICC), managed by Accor (the world's leading hotel operator and market leader in Europe) is the first purpose build convention centre in India & has played an important role in developing the city’s dream by contributing to position Hyderabad as the best MICE destination in South East Asia. HICC has been host to some of the best events and international conventions, which has put Hyderabad on international map and has provided a great impetus to city’s hospitality sector.
